Instructions
1. Prepare the Dough:
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line two baking sheets with parchment paper.
In a medium b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der, and salt. Set aside.
In a large bowl, cream the butter and granulated sugar together using a hand mixer or stand mixer until light and fluffy (about 3-4 minutes).
Add the egg, vanilla extract, and milk, and beat until combined.
Gradually add the dry ingredients to the wet ingredients, mixing until a smooth dough forms.
2. Roll Out the Dough:
Place the dough onto a lightly floured surface and roll it out into a rectangle, about 1/8 inch thick.
Make sure the dough is not too thin, as it needs to hold the raspberry jam inside without falling apart.
